Pago Pago, AMERICAN SAMOA — Dept. of Health is encouraging all families to prepare for when someone in their household tests positive for COVID-19 and is in isolation at home.  This comes about as the positive count rose to 494 after Friday’s testing, with the total in Tafuna reaching 100.

According to a release issued Saturday evening, on March 11, 2022, 61 individuals tested positive for Covid-19 from 650 tests conducted by the department of health and LBJ Hospital.

In the 24 hours ending Friday, 22 previous positive cases recovered; and there was one (1) new hospitalization and 0 deaths due to COVID-19.  Now 44 of the previously positive cases have recovered.

The report places the cumulative COVID-19 case count through Friday at 494. Those who test positive have been isolated at home for 14 days. They must stay away from other people, who may include others in their home.

With the quick spread of COVID-19 on island, DOH encourages all families to prepare for when someone in the household tests positive by stocking up or by designating someone outside the home to run important errands for the household.

VACCINATIONS

COVID-19 Vaccination sites report 835 doses were administered and of these, about 770 doses were boosters.

DOH advises that getting vaccinated and boosted prevents severe illness, hospitalizations, and death.

People 65 and older who are vaccinated and boosted are 97 times less likely to be hospitalized due to COVID-19. Older adults, and those who live with, visit or provide care for them, are advised to get their booster shots.
